中文摘要:
      目的分析枸橼酸咖啡因联合猪肺磷脂注射液治疗新生儿呼吸窘迫综合征(RDS)的疗效。 方法选择72例新生儿RDS患者,随机均分为对照组(猪肺磷脂注射液治疗)和观察组(猪肺磷脂注射液联合枸橼酸咖啡因治疗)。比较两组临床疗效、血气指标、呼吸力学指标、治疗情况、不良反应。 结果观察组治疗总有效率高于对照组(P<0.05),两组不良反应发生率比较差异无显著性(P>0.05)。观察组氧疗时间、住院时间、通气时间、临床症状缓解时间均低于对照组(P<0.05)。与治疗前比较,治疗后两组患儿氧分压和氧合指数升高,二氧化碳分压降低,且观察组较对照组更为显著(P<0.05)。 结论枸橼酸咖啡因联合猪肺磷脂注射液治疗新生儿RDS疗效显著,安全性较好,可以临床推广。
英文摘要:
      AimTo analyze the therapeutic effect of caffeine citrate combined with poractant alfa injection in improving neonatal respiratory distress syndrome (RDS). Methods72 cases of neonatal RDS patients were randomly and equally divided into control group (treated with poractant alfa injection)and observation group (treated with caffeine citrate combined with poractant alfa injection). The therapeutic efficacy, blood gas index, respiratory mechanic index, treatment situation and adverse reactions between the two groups were compared. ResultsThe total therapeutic rate of the observation group was higher than that of the control group (P<0.05), and there was no significant difference in the incidence of adverse reactions between the two groups (P>0.05). The observation group had lower oxygen therapy time, hospital stay, ventilation time, and clinical symptom relief time compared with the control group (P<0.05). Compared with the parameters before treatment, after treatment, the partial pressure of oxygen and oxygenation index of the two groups of children increased, while partial pressure of carbon dioxide was decreased, and the observation group was more significant than the control group (P<0.05). ConclusionCaffeine citrate combined with poractant alfa injection has a significant therapeutic effect and good safety in neonatal RDS, and thus is worthy of clinical application.
